免费看操逼电影1_99r这里只有精品12_久久久.n_日本护士高潮小说_无码良品_av在线1…_国产精品亚洲系列久久_色檀色AV导航_操逼操 亚洲_看在线黄色AV_A级无码乱伦黑料专区国产_高清极品嫩模喷水a片_超碰18禁_监国产盗摄视频在线观看_国产淑女操逼网站

年手機(jī)APP接口開發(fā)的關(guān)鍵技術(shù)挑戰(zhàn)

??手機(jī)APP接口開發(fā)的關(guān)鍵技術(shù)挑戰(zhàn)與突破路徑??

移動互聯(lián)網(wǎng)的爆發(fā)式增長讓APP成為企業(yè)與用戶的核心連接點(diǎn),而接口作為數(shù)據(jù)交互的“中樞神經(jīng)”,其技術(shù)挑戰(zhàn)直接決定了應(yīng)用的穩(wěn)定性、安全性和用戶體驗。??為什么許多團(tuán)隊在接口開發(fā)中頻繁遭遇性能瓶頸或安全漏洞??? 答案往往隱藏在底層架構(gòu)設(shè)計、技術(shù)選型與持續(xù)優(yōu)化的細(xì)節(jié)中。


??底層兼容性:碎片化系統(tǒng)的適配困局??

Android與iOS的版本碎片化是開發(fā)者面臨的首個難題。例如,Android 15的新權(quán)限機(jī)制可能讓舊版接口突然失效,而iOS的沙盒限制則迫使開發(fā)者尋找非公開API的替代方案,但這又可能引發(fā)App Store審核被拒的風(fēng)險。

解決方案:

  • ??動態(tài)適配層??:通過抽象化系統(tǒng)API調(diào)用,將差異邏輯封裝為中間層,例如使用Google的Jetpack庫或iOS的Combine框架統(tǒng)一處理版本差異。
  • ??廠商私有API的逆向兼容??:針對華為、小米等定制ROM,建立廠商白名單機(jī)制,通過灰度測試驗證接口行為。

??高并發(fā)與性能優(yōu)化:每秒萬級請求的考驗??

聊天、電商類APP的瞬時流量峰值常導(dǎo)致接口響應(yīng)延遲甚至崩潰。??如何在不增加服務(wù)器成本的前提下提升吞吐量???

關(guān)鍵技術(shù)實踐:

  • ??異步化處理??:引入Kafka或RabbitMQ消息隊列,將同步請求轉(zhuǎn)為異步任務(wù),結(jié)合Redis緩存熱點(diǎn)數(shù)據(jù),降低數(shù)據(jù)庫壓力。
  • ??讀寫分離與分庫分表??:按用戶ID哈希分片存儲數(shù)據(jù),主庫僅處理寫操作,讀請求分散至從庫,提升查詢效率。

數(shù)據(jù)對比:

方案吞吐量提升復(fù)雜度適用場景
純緩存3-5倍讀多寫少
分庫分表10倍+數(shù)據(jù)量億級
消息隊列2-4倍高并發(fā)寫入

??安全防護(hù):從數(shù)據(jù)加密到API反爬??

OWASP 2024年十大移動風(fēng)險中,??API密鑰泄露??和??中間人攻擊??位列前三。例如,硬編碼在客戶端的密鑰可能被反編譯提取,未加密的傳輸數(shù)據(jù)易遭嗅探。

防御策略:

  • ??動態(tài)密鑰輪換??:通過服務(wù)端下發(fā)臨時令牌,有效期縮短至分鐘級,而非固定密鑰。
  • ??雙向證書綁定??:在HTTPS基礎(chǔ)上增加客戶端證書驗證,阻止偽造設(shè)備接入。
  • ??輸入過濾與速率限制??:對參數(shù)嚴(yán)格校驗(如SQL注入檢測),并限制單IP請求頻率。

??持續(xù)維護(hù):版本迭代與監(jiān)控體系??

接口上線僅是起點(diǎn)。??如何避免新功能引入的兼容性問題??? 某社交APP曾因接口版本沖突導(dǎo)致30%用戶無法登錄,損失超百萬營收。

維護(hù)要點(diǎn):

  • ??語義化版本控制??:通過v1/user和v2/user區(qū)分迭代,舊版保留至少6個月。
  • ??全鏈路監(jiān)控??:采用Prometheus+ELK實時追蹤接口成功率、延遲,自動觸發(fā)告警。

??未來趨勢:邊緣計算與AI預(yù)加載??

隨著5G普及,??邊緣節(jié)點(diǎn)處理??將成為降低延遲的關(guān)鍵。例如,CDN邊緣服務(wù)器可預(yù)加載用戶潛在請求的接口數(shù)據(jù),結(jié)合AI預(yù)測行為模式,將響應(yīng)時間壓縮至毫秒級。

個人觀點(diǎn): 接口開發(fā)已從“功能實現(xiàn)”轉(zhuǎn)向“體驗工程”,未來勝負(fù)手在于誰能更精細(xì)化平衡性能、安全與成本。??真正的技術(shù)壁壘,往往藏在那些用戶感知不到卻不可或缺的細(xì)節(jié)里。??


本文原地址:http://m.czyjwy.com/news/160914.html
本站文章均來自互聯(lián)網(wǎng),僅供學(xué)習(xí)參考,如有侵犯您的版權(quán),請郵箱聯(lián)系我們刪除!
上一篇:年手機(jī)APP開發(fā):設(shè)計與用戶體驗優(yōu)化關(guān)鍵點(diǎn)解析
下一篇:年手機(jī)App后臺數(shù)據(jù)高效存儲與管理策略